Abstract

The invention discloses a sawing-resistant antitheft structure for an automobile pedal lock. The sawing-resistant antitheft structure comprises a lock body and an inner telescopic assembly capable of moving relative to the lock body. The lock body comprises a sleeving part and a clamping part; the inner telescopic assembly comprises a tapered end, a pull rod, a drive rod, a lock pin and a locking hook, wherein the tapered end and the lock pin are respectively connected to both upper and lower ends of the drive rod; the pull rod is a hollow pipe; the drive rod is positioned in the pull rod; the tapered end controls the lock pin to move by the drive rod so as to implement locking and unlocking functions; and a strip sawing-resistant element is arranged in the pull rod and/or the sleeving part. A thief cannot fulfill the aim of steeling a vehicle in a manner of sawing off the pull rod and the sleeving part and antitheft capacity of the lock is strengthened. The saw-resistant element can adopt a saw-resistant steel wire, a saw-resistant steel sheet or a saw-resistant steel pipe and the like and has a simple and compact structure.

The specific embodiment
Please refer to Fig. 1 to shown in Figure 5, it has demonstrated the concrete structure of the present invention's first preferred embodiment, include lock body 10 and interior telescopic component 20,, realize lockset locking and unlocking function at auto pedal by the rotation and the axial telescopic movable up and down of interior telescopic component 20.During unlocking condition, the hook portion 201 of interior telescopic component 20 lower ends is hidden in lock body 10 1 jig arm 11; When locking, this hook portion 201 can spin out, and stretches in the clip slot 14 of lock body 10, seal the opening of clip slot 14, and upwards movable with interior telescopic component 20, and this hook portion 201 can upwards slide onto the lower edge that colludes in the shaft of auto pedal, thereby the restricting vehicle pedal can not be operated, and realizes locking.
This lock body 10 includes the fit portion 101 on top and the holding part 102 of bottom, this fit portion 101 is used for cooperating with aforementioned interior telescopic component 20, this holding part 102 is used to clamp the shaft of auto pedal on the one hand, is used on the other hand be supported in limit auto pedal between auto pedal and the vehicle body and can not be operated and realize locking.About holding part 102 comprises two jig arm 11,12 be connected top 13, between two jig arm 11,12, enclose structure and go out this clip slot 14.
Should include handle 21, tapered end 22, pull bar 23, drive link 24, lock pin 25, adaptor 26 and latch hook 27 by interior telescopic component 20, wherein, handle 21 is installed in the upper end of pull bar 23, tapered end 22 is installed in the handle 21, adaptor 26 is installed in the lower end of pull bar 23, the affixed latch hook 27 in the lower end of adaptor 26.This drive link 24 is arranged in pull bar 23, and tapered end 22 and lock pin 25 are connected to the two ends of drive link 24, and tapered end 22 is locked and unlocking function with realization by 25 activities of drive link 24 control lock pins,
And in conjunction with Fig. 3, Fig. 4 and shown in Figure 5, described pull bar 23 is a hollow pipe fitting, and pull bar 23 can adopt moulds the hook material, and the pull bar superficial cementation is handled, and hardness can reach 55 degree.Be provided with between pull bar 23 and the drive link 24 and fill interior pipe 28, pipe 28 was as the anti-saw element of pull bar in this was filled, pipe 28 can adopt common plastic cement or metal piece to make in filling, also can directly adopt to have preferable hardness and can not be made by sawed-off anti-saw tube material, but this anti-saw steel pipe can adopt hardness reach 75 and above steel material make.Be flush fit between pipe 28 and the pull bar 23 in filling, the interior pipe 28 of filling is anchored in the metal outer pipe 23, manage 28 in filling and have the axis hole 202 that supplies drive link 24 to pass.Pipe 28 includes at least two mosaic pieces 29 in this filling, surrounds out after their amalgamations are fastening on the fitting surface of aforementioned axis hole 202, two mosaic pieces 29 and is respectively arranged with projection 291 and shrinkage pool 292, and these projection 291 tight insertions in shrinkage pools 292 are fastenedly connected.
This drive link 24 is thin bar, drive link 24 includes the connecting portion 242,243 at axostylus axostyle 241 and two ends, the diameter of this connecting portion 242,243 is greater than the diameter of axostylus axostyle 241, in two connecting portions, the connecting portion 242 of upper end is provided with transmission groove 244, and the connecting portion 243 of lower end is provided with flat 245 of transmission.Pipe 28 is coated at outside the axostylus axostyle 241 in the aforementioned filling, and the diameter B of axostylus axostyle 241 is preferably between the 0.3mm to 5mm, and is free-running fit between described axis hole 202 and the axostylus axostyle 241, and the monolateral gap A between axis hole 202 and the axostylus axostyle 241 is between 0.01mm to 0.5mm.
Fill interior pipe 28 owing to be provided with between drive link 24 and the pull bar 23, can make pull bar 23 activity space in the pipe 28 in filling narrow down, therefore, as shown in Figure 4 when the robber pull bar 23 is whole when sawed-off, owing to the space that does not have to set about, the robber can't directly rotate drive link 24, so still can not open lockset, plays theft-proof effect.And, because the diameter B of drive link 24 has only 0.3mm to 5mm, so robber even also can't rotate drive link 24 by the mode of on the end face of drive link 24, slotting, can further strengthen its theftproof performance.
In conjunction with Fig. 6 and shown in Figure 7, structural representation for the present invention's second embodiment, the structural principle of present embodiment and aforementioned first embodiment is basic identical, its difference is also to be equipped with in the pipe in the described filling anti-saw steel wire 30, be provided with vertical containing cavity 293 in the pipe 28 in the described filling, this anti-saw snag 30 is installed in this vertical containing cavity 293.But should anti-saw steel wire 30 adopt hardness reach 75 and above steel material make, then can further increase its anti-theft capability again, do not need too high material cost simultaneously.
Extremely shown in Figure 10 in conjunction with Fig. 8, structural representation for the present invention's the 3rd embodiment, the structural principle of present embodiment and aforementioned second embodiment is basic identical, its difference is, further in the fit portion 101 of this lock body 10, have additional anti-saw element, should can adopt a plurality of anti-saw steel discs 40 by anti-saw element, this fit portion 101 includes and is placed in the inner sleeve 15 outside the aforementioned pull bar 23 and is wrapped in this inner sleeve 15 outer tube 16 outward outward, the outside wall surface of inner sleeve 15 is provided with a plurality of vertical groovings 18, should place this vertical grooving 18 by anti-saw steel disc 40, outer tube 16 hard-pressed bales are outside this anti-saw steel disc 40.But should anti-saw steel disc 40 adopt hardness reach 75 and above steel material make, can further increase its anti-saw anti-theft capability again, also do not need too high material cost.
